Output 24ba0a2097e260760da48c8d60112ea132602a1370c8dde5c7d7417fd18b9997:0

value
66842728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e29995bfee0442edae6ee1e5673ec78f811439f2 OP_EQUAL
address
3NMAdAfnpyAkEFrDqchv4HUg42ocghWTXX
transaction
24ba0a2097e260760da48c8d60112ea132602a1370c8dde5c7d7417fd18b9997
spent
true